Hi,
I would like to know how you use the database component of OpenOffice.org.
Do you use Base to maintain your databases?
If yes, which database format (hsqldb, mysql, dBase, ??)
If no, why not? What must be improved to use it?
What part of the database file window do you use most, the plain Tables,
the Queries, the Forms, or the Reports?
Did you create tables, queries, forms, or reports manually or using the
wizards?
What can be improved?
For example, which export file formats do you want in addition to the
current formats?
Is the current online help sufficient? Which topics need a better
documentation?
